2014年12月28日日曜日

CentOSにSimutrans120.0をビルド&インストール

どうもsiba018です。前の記事見なおしたらめっちゃ見にくかったので、新しく書き直す感じです。


環境はCentOS6の64bit版。今回もさくらVPSです。
ビルド対象は120.0のリリース版(r7373)です。

まず、svn使ってSimutransのソースコードを落としてきます。

svn --username anon co -r 7373 svn://tron.yamagi.org/simutrans


次に落としてきたソースのtrunkに入っているconfig.templateをconfig.defaultにリネームするかコピーして、適当なエディタで開き、以下のコメントアウトを解除します。

BACKEND = posix
COLOUR_DEPTH = 0
OSTYPE = linux
DEBUG = 3(一応)
OPTMISE = 1
WITH_RIVISION = 1

で、今回は試しに
 MULTI_THREAD = 1
もやってみます。

次に、ビルドする為に必要なライブラリとか入れます。
・zlib
sudo yum install zlib-devel

・bzlib
sudo yum install bzip2-devel

で、make all でビルド出来るはずです。
出来たらtrunkに入っているget_lang_files.shを実行しておきます。後はtrunkの中で完結するハズなので、それで終わりって感じ。

すごいスッキリした。おわり

0 件のコメント:

コメントを投稿